Concrete Patio Demolition in Bergen County, NJ
Concrete patio demolition services involve the removal of existing concrete surfaces to prepare for new installations, renovations, or landscaping projects. This service covers a variety of projects, including removing outdated or damaged patios, clearing space for new outdoor features, or creating a clean slate for backyard redesigns. Property owners typically want to understand the scope of demolition, the types of equipment used, and any potential impact on surrounding areas to ensure the process aligns with their project goals.
Before requesting concrete patio demolition, homeowners often seek information about the preparation needed, such as clearing the area and protecting nearby structures, as well as the expected timeline and disposal of debris. Understanding the condition of the existing concrete and any underlying issues, like cracks or uneven surfaces, can also influence the approach taken. Clear communication about these details helps property owners plan effectively for their outdoor space updates.

Concrete Patio Demolition Questions
What is concrete patio demolition? It involves breaking up and removing an existing concrete patio to prepare for new landscaping or construction projects.
Why might a property owner need patio demolition? To replace an old, damaged, or outdated patio or to create space for new outdoor features.
What should be considered before demolition? The presence of underground utilities, the condition of the existing concrete, and the desired future use of the space.
Is patio demolition suitable for all types of concrete surfaces? Most concrete patios can be demolished, but the method may vary depending on thickness and reinforcement.
